Draft amendments to Solas regulation V/19 submitted by Denmark, Finland, Norway and Sweden were scheduled to be considered by the IMO sub-committee on safety of navigation at NAV 53 (July 23-27 2007).*
Regulation 19 relates to carriage requirements for shipborne navigational systems and equipment. The draft amendments recommend that passenger ships engaged on international voyages shall be fitted with ecdis in line with the following implementation schedule:
• passenger ships of 500gt and upwards, constructed on or after 1July 2010.
• passenger ships of 500gt and above, constructed before 1July 2010, not later than 1July 2011.
*Note: at the July meeting, no decision was taken regarding ecdis. Member states were invited to make submissions on the subject to Nav 54 in 2008. FT
